Watch our overview video on the book of Deuteronomy, which breaks down the literary design of the book and its flow of thought. In Deuteronomy, Moses gives final words of wisdom and warning before the Israelites enter the promised land, challenging them to be faithful to God.

Awesome videos! But I will say this- Moses didn't predict the people rebelling because he was with them for so long and simply reasoned they would; God told him they would (Deut. 31:19-21). That's a big difference to me. Also, at the 3:00 mark in your video, you say that Moses didn't like the people worshipping other gods because it degrades humans and destroys communities. I'm sure that's part of it, but we have to remember and make clear to people that our sin is not just horizontal, but vertical, it offends God. God is offended at idol worship because it brings His Everlasting Glory down to the size of a statue, and these people would attribute carnal things to these gods, and they just straight up are giving all the Glory that God deserves to a created object (Romans 1:23). Just make clear that idolatry is first an offense to God Himself, which you didn't mention, but rather made it more a humanistic/social thing.
